An Explanation of the Cybertruck

So here’s something amusing (sort of)  from Slate magazine, “Elon Musk Wanted the Cybertruck to Look Like “the Future.” But It Reminds Us of One Particular Past: The story of the Casspir, which patrolled townships in South Africa when the Tesla CEO was a boy” by Vivian Chenxue Lu and Nana Osei-Opare. In it, the authors note that the much loathed Cybertruck, widely described as a hunch-backed dumpster (with just about as much likelihood of catching fire), closely resembles the Casspir, an armored vehicle used in the Bad Old Days of Apartheid and the Boers’ dirty war against the liberation movement.


That may or may not be true. But, it is certainly fascinating, and you wonder a bit about what other holdovers from that complicated period in history might exist in Musk’s philosophy, Horatio.
